Phase equilibria in the composition region Tl2Te–YbTe–Te of the Tl–Yb–Te system have been studied by differential thermal analysis, X-ray diffraction, and scanning electron microscopy. We have constructed vertical sections along the YbTe–Tl2Te (Tl5Te3, TlTe, and Tl2Te3) joins and the liquidus projection below 1400 K. The results demonstrate that the former two joins have simple eutectic phase diagrams, whereas the latter two are not pseudobinary, because of the incongruent melting of the corresponding thallium tellurides, but are stable below the solidus line. The system contains no ternary compounds of composition Tl9YbTe6 or TlYbTe2, even though analogs exist in some Tl–Ln–Te systems.
